Resumen:
Cyanides constitute one of the most important familias of pollutants present in the effluents of coal gasification, precious metal minino and electro-plating processes, in which the use of cyanide remains almost essential. The traditional technologies for cyanide oxidation, such as alkaline chlorination or the use of ozone or hydrogen peroxide, do not achieve the complete removal of metal cyanide complexes. In contrast, since the early work of Frank and Bard in 1977, many studies have demonstrated that photocatalytic oxidation processes show a high efficincy en the removal of free cyanides, and also refractory metal complexes.
